Kings Hedges Primary School in Cambridge is seeking a Class Teacher to start in September 2026. The position is fixed term until August 31st, 2027, offering a pay scale of M1 - M3.
The ideal candidate will be dynamic, passionate, and ready to engage students with creative lessons. We provide excellent professional development and a supportive environment.
Interested applicants should contact Mrs. Hedges at sbm@kingshedges.cambs.sch.uk for arrangements.
